Digital PDFs
Documents
Guest
Register
Log In
AC-E839E-MC
September 1978
9 pages
Original
0.7MB
view
download
Document:
CXCBAE0-CB11-Scan
Order Number:
AC-E839E-MC
Revision:
0
Pages:
9
Original Filename:
http://bitsavers.org/pdf/dec/pdp11/xxdp/x11_listings/AC-E839E-MC_CXCBAE0-CB11-Scan_Sep78.pdf
OCR Text
C~A! DEC/XII XCB~EO.Pll SYSTEM EIEqCrSRR MODULR 12-0CT-78 11:54 .RE'4 M~CV11 30~(1052) 12-0CT-18 16:23 PAGE 2 IDEI'ITIFICATION PRODUCT COOF.: PRODUCT NA ME: ~qOOUCT OtTE: AC-R839F.-MC CXCRARO C~ll SCAN MODULE SRPTEMBER 1976 MAIVT~I~ER: DEC/XII SUPPORT GROUP Tqg INFORVATION IN THIS DOCU~ENT IS SUBJECT TO CHANGE _JTHOUT NUTIrE AND SHOULD NOT BE CONSTRnED AS A COMMITMENT BV DIGITAL ~QUIPME~T CORPORATION. DIGITAL EQUIPMENT CORPORATION ASSUMES NO RFSPONSIBILITV FOR ANY FRRORS TAAT MAY ADPEAR IN TqIS MANU~L. rqE SOFTW~RE OESCRIReD IN rQIS OOCU~ENT IS FURNIS~ED TO THR PURCHASER ONDER A LICENSF FOR aSF ON ~ SINGLE COMPUTER SYSTEM AND rAN BF COPIED (WITH INCLUSION OF DIGITALS COPYRIGHT NOTICE) ONLY FOR rySE IN S~C~ SYSTEM, F.X~EPT AS MAY OTHERWISE B~ PROQIDEO I~ WRITING BY OIGIT\L. DIGITAL EQUIP~E~T CORPORATION ASSUMES NO RESPONSIRILITV FOR THH nsF. OR RELIABILITr OF ITS SOFTWARE ON EQUIPMENT TH~T IS N~T St~PLIED BY DIGITAL. COPYRIGHT (C) 1973,1919 DI~ITAL F,QUIPM€NT CORPORATION seQ 0001 CqAF DEC/Xll SYSTEM EXERCISER MODULE XCBAEO.Pll 12-0CT-78 11:54 1. MACVll 10A(1052} 12-0CT-78 16:23 PACF 3 aQSTRAC'l' CRA IS I SIMOD THIT WILL EXERCISE UP TO "~" CS1! SCAN MODULES HAVING CONTIGUOUS U»IBUS lODR~SSES. ~ON-CONTIGOOUS GROUPS or SCAN MODULES MAY RE EXERCISED BV CONFIGURING THE CqA MODULE PDQ EACH GROOP. THE MODULE SIMPLY TESTS THE ARILIT! OF THE ~AINTENANCK FLOPS TO ACTIVATE AND O~ACTIVATE Att SCN LINE'S I~ ALL scan KEGISTcRS SELECTED FOR TEST. IF ANV LINF FAILS TO SFT OR CLEAR PROPERLY THE ERROR IS REPORTED VIA THE CONSOLE TTY. 2. R~QOIPE"ENTS A Cql1 I~TERFACE VITH AT LEAST ONE SCAN MODULF STORAGE:: CqA REQUIRES: 1. DECIMAL ~ORDS: 202 2. OCTAL ~OQDS: 0312 3. OCTAL RYTES: 624 lU RIHJA RE' ~ 3. PASS OEU[NITI~N: ONE PASS OF f4E C!H MflDULE RESULTS IN 100. ITEQATIONS OF THE qASIC TRST SEQUENCE WHICH CLEARS AND SETS ALL SCAN RP'GIST~PS SELECTED FOR TEST. 4.' E~ECUTION 5. CRA RUNNnG Af.QNE 0"1 II PDPll/05 SYSTEM WITH ONE SCA"I MODULE TAKES LESS THAN 10 SECONDS TO COMPLETF ONF PASS. CONFIr.URATION P1R'METERS TTMR DEfAULT PARA~ETERS: nAXA:o,VECTOR:0,BRl:0,BR2~O,DEVCNT:0,SRI:O REQUIPEO PIIQA4~TERS: FOP EACH COpy OF CBA CUNFIGURED THE USER .UST SPECIFY: DVA= TAE FTRST ADDRESS OP THE FIRST SCAN REGISTER IN A CONTIGUOUS GROUP SHl= THE Nn. (OCTAL) OF SCAN MODULES IN THR GROUP. SEQ 0002 CqAg DEC/Xli SYSTEM EXERCISER HODULF. XCBAEO.Pll 12-0CT-78 11:54 NACYil 30A(1052) 12-0CT-18 16:23 PAGE 4 TRIS SHOULD BE A STRAIGHT OCTAL NUM8ER, NOT A BIT MAP AS IS US~ALLY DONE IN DEVCNT. DEVCNT WAS NOT USED FOR THE DEVICE COONT BECAOSE IT CAN ONLY HOLO 16 AS A MAXIMUM NUMBER OF DEVICP.S A~D CQA CAN RUN UP TO 256 DEVJCF.S ~< SEQ 0003 C~AP DEC/XII SYSTEM EXERCISgR MODULg XCRAEO.Pll 12-0CT-18 11:54 6. OEVTC~ MACV11 30A(1052) 12-0CT-78 16:23 PAGE 5 OPTION SETUP ALL EXTERNAL ~INES ENTERING THE SCAN INPUTS FROM THE PLANT ~UST DISCONNECTED. SF. 7. MODULE' OPERATION TF.ST SEQUF.NCE~ A. SET UP THE PASS COUNT~R FOR 100. ITERATIONS B. GET SRI TO FI~D OUT HOW MANY SCAN MODULES TO TEST. C. CLEAR A SCAN RgGISTER iJ. COUNT I'l' E. TEST FOR ALL ~ITS CL~ARED - REPORT ANV ERROR F. GENFRATE NEYT REGISTER AODRFSS G. RRPF.AT C-F UNTIL ALL LINES TESTED H. SET A SCAN REGISTER I. TEST FOR ALL qITS SET - REPORT ANY ERROR J. REPEAT (-J ryNTIL ALL LINKS TEST~D K. COUNT ONE ITERATION L. IF NOT 100. qEPI':AT 8-1<' RRPnRT ~MO OF P~SS RESTART AT l SUI'IROUTINES: STAt: TIMER TO ALLOW SCAN LINES TO S~TTLE AFTER SETTING THE MAI~TEN'NCE FLOPS aRK: TIMER TO DREVENT RESCANNI~G MORE OFTEN THAN ONCE EVERV 50 USEC ~. SEQ 0004 CBAE DEC/Xll SYStEM EXERCISER NODULE XCBAEO.P11 MACY11 30A(1052) 12-0CT-78 11:54 B. OPERATION OPTIONS A. 9. 12-0CT-7B 16:23 PACE 6 CA~ ~ODtFY LOCATIONS "ADOR" AND "SRI" TO SELECT ANY GROUP OF SCAN MODULES USER NON-STANDARD PRINTOUTS NONf.: ALL PRUTOUTS HAVE THE STANDARD DEC/Xll FOR-'1TS. SEQ 0005 NACYlt 30l(l052) 12-0CT-78 16'21 PAGE 1 IUCili 30A(1052} 12-0CT-1B 16,23 PAGE SEQ 0006 042501 000026 - 040020 88m~; m~~r 080032 - OOOi44 8mt~: 8888RR 001i044- 000000 mm:mm g8so~i: 000000 °2°856- 000000 8NRRf~: 888888 0000~4' 00888 R 8888:;g: 880000 888m: 8°8888 888m: 888888 000102888182; 000000 mm; 888888 888m: 88838r 000101- 000000 888m: 888888 ---~.--.--- EXERCISER NODOLK imK8~mll SYSTEM 12-0CT-78 11,54 000122" 000033 000040 IONUN, 000224" 234 235 23 1I00SP' 171514 ~: OOlj67 003 2' 004 61 000130 000252 hi 'ot8 888m 881 l~nn mimi~; m 888 m 88°8m: 8°8jiio3~ o oo~~ }U 888m: g88llg: ' 5 Hm~ O 177664 ! ~56 08° 334 " 804761 0340" 857¥0 000132 2gP 262 00 8Ng 2" 0 4 6 000114 ~6l 888m: °t6~8~ l'~U4 1~ 71g 8883W 8 ~'01 3 • 0S5~00 000314" 1 5 10 m mm: &85~AO go~ 6~ 269 ~70 }HH 000402' 000406' 0~'67 n8~~l: 8~2~b8 g~ ~: 88lM n5~9° }n 881r= 88 Ji: Jb~ 21~ 2~ 000104 000166 111171 000104 m 888m: mm 888m, BEQ ADD ADD DEC BNE RESTRT, NOV HOV 1$, !lOV INC BTS~ 2S, 4S' 255 ~g5 66 :§Hh 0 • IIORD .LIST .EHDR 8 m 117646 START! MOV MOV MOV 00 OOg26f OOB~O 00 j6 00 ~l; N0 2 000302" 0052SA 326 SEQ 0001 ;MODULE lDEllTlFICATION NU'fSER=3J ,'fODULE STACK STARTS HERE • SPSIZ ;********************~***_**************.*~.h******.** ***a****~**.****$* 000224' 012167 8FW 1 ~~552 UO9 8Wl~; 800~44' 0 1410 00 46" BT6} 888m mm 1$, 2JX 088 u: g 16 251 252 J3 a 3$, f2, 1S' 2$, 4$: 3S. 12~VDFR ~2 2 ,ERRT P R~!~~t '~'VDTO ,vDFR 1$ AD\RfiRO SR , 2 fto ,RI iMP 11~:~m JSR DEC PC,STAL RO J~8 m JSR TST INC BNE DEC ~NE SR HOV MOV MOV INC CLRn IST8 BEQ JSR JSR DEC CliP SEQ JSR TST INC BNE DEC 8NB WORDS FR HEM/ITERATION £RIT STUCK IN R~G ONLY ERROR ptERRl ~l~!~ ~~ 0 - SO BEAT IT ;INCREASE vOTD COUNT ;INCREASE WOFR COONT iNO'!' DONE BRANCH iRa POINTS TO 1ST SCAN REGISTER iE~ONlH~ fi~~¥s~~~~L~E~og3~ULE ;POINT RO TO MAINY. REGISTER iSET BITS <lU08> III THE "UNT REG. ~g~DI~L~E~OUR BITS SET 77 ~1111771(ROI ;GO REPORT IT ;POINT RO BACK AT 1ST REG. !AbLI~It CLEARED 1 ICO HEPO ;GENERA NXT ADDRESS }COONT 0 4 ; aR IF N ICOUNT 0 N MODULE lOR IF A ULES LEFT IGO TUE AK 1I0nULF COUNT SS OF 1ST REGISTER ICOUNT 4 PF.R MODULE I POINT R UNT. REG. ;CLEAR 8 1,08> IN THE MAlNT. R"G. ;010 ALL FOUR CLEAR 11 ~h~~~ IT IGO WAIT FOR SCAN LINFS TO SETTLE :~~lN~I~g ~~¥~ TO 1ST REG. ~R )+ ;GENERA1!! THE NXT ADDRESS ~~O) P 6ERR2 &0 l+ 4~ f P~tBRK torO) 04, 6 SR ilR2 00 1 RO) ~tERR3 PC, STAL RO ~6l!RR4 R~ IS mm,Bk5i~RK leo WAIT FOR SCAR LINES TO SETTLE mt tnt m mAh~~~ ;COUNT IT OF 4 ;oR IN O~ 4 ;COONT ON. SCAB MODlILE ;DR IF ANY MOD LES LEFT s~2r,~lfE!!A088JA~TERATloR. CRAE DECIXll SYSTEM EXERCISER HODOLE XCBAEO.Pll 12-0CT-76 11:54 HACYlt 30A(1052) i:1! 000450' 000706 }:i OR ~Ii 888:~~; Plf8g1 tl1t1~ hi ~9~ ~!~ 000462' 104405 303 000502' 104405 000510' 000201 JROOTINE TO REPORT FAILURE TO CLEAR 8ITS (11:0> IN MAINT. RRGISTER ERR1: ERR2: 000000' 000000 iS~ 888m: mm mm ,ROUfINE TO REPORT FAILURE TO SET ALL 8ITS (11 :8) Iff MAINT REG ERRl: 3il 000522' 104405 000000' 000000 3p b~ i3~' 3~~ J~~ 330 331 MO'8 RO CSR! ;CSRA=lDDRESS OF NAINT. REG. ~~l*** ••~a~l'!S~§*** ••••tt~~Bi~~VtIII~*~{*U~I~I,.a~~\ ••••••••••• ~~~!~i'!!;lll~g~~*~*****"11~*1!lttl*~~g~~*!I.t~~*2~1~ ********** 000530' 000201 RTS PC ;CDNTINUE WITH EXERCISE ;ROOTINE TO REPORT FAILORE TO CLEAR ALL BITS IN SCAN REG. 888m: sum mm ERR4: 000542" 104405 000550' 000201 000000' 000000 ~li552; 000031 000042 00°880°8= 0 000026 I}~ 3~7 SEQ 0008 RESTRT lROUTINE ggg:~~; 81~g~~ 1~~t8~ Iii PAGE 9 000000' 000000 '~8 I&~ 16:23 000410' 000207 ~99 In 12-0CT-78 ~~Bi~13'c~OE'~~VR~OSfi~~C~INES ARE NOT SAMPLED MORE OFTEN 012767 00 564' ~~g. Lg4407 4407 0085~0' 5367 "I 380~7~: 8g~~Z~ m 8RK: IS: MOV ,25.,STALL BREAKS,BEGIN BRUKS,BEGU FoC ~~~ STALL ~@ ,SET STALL COUKT TO 25. ,TEMPORARY RETORN TO MO.ITOR •••• STHEN CONTIlIUE AT MElT IHSTRUCTIOIi. ,TlCK-TOCK ~R~T3~NS¥AL~A~~~RO 335 MACYl1 301(1052) 38 39 888m; 012703 000010 1340 888m: !8~m 888888= In 000614' 4 U 888m: 88Bo~ 34~ NO' Hi nO.R3 mm~mf: OEC 053~3 000622" 000000 000001 12-0CT-78 m STALL' .EHD OPEN R3 ~~ 16'23 PAGE 10 SEQ 0009 ;SET UP A COUNT OF 10 i+~~CO~&~iI lTICK-TOCK ~=8vI~OR~A I SULL , ~~x~O'Al~HoCTtON. ES THE CLOCK Ai5R~TART TESTING COUNTER i~~iEB~~{lll SI~!~~T~~~RiI~~~ MDDObE ACSR 000102R mAT 888lM OOOllOR m~22= 88f88~R AVAS mqN = mOg8~OR BIT =002000 = 8tTI0 II~ hi mn:; m88~ 234. BIT = BIT := 0000 0 ~u 00 um ~ o~SSSg BIT~ A oor ; oOSf g BlT6 = 880 0 m~ m~ ~ 888m oomI Bm = mm= ~8 m R 8888H~ r = tr~l 8Y OOi mI~= 44 R CSRA 8 OR 8mKi~ u~a~\ OYloI ~o 4R ~NDr$= NO = fO044J3 0 ERR yp 880l~6R ERRI 2R ~m mM~ ERR4 000532R m1ii; mm GII80F = 104414 u~gm= m~i~R HROPAS [CONT 1\i~S~T UIT 0000 OR oooor R gm 31 m~2S= UUi2R NOONAH 00 OR ~~m = fgm~R m· m* 30S" 317' 281 292 301 310 m m. 341 342 289* 298* 301· 316" 301 310 319 = 104402 MSG~ = 104401 m ~ 883888 orDAS = 10-4420 mij~r= 888¥W POPS = 005 26 ~mp2~ mm PRTTO = 000000 ~~Ht ~ g88f~g PllTi4 = 888~ 0 8 PRT PRTYS = 00f40 PRTY~ = o~ 30 g ~~n ; f H ~~~H ~ h~pU PI/SM2 =02 646 Um,t hS33UR RESTRT 000266R 000056R RES a 888Ym mT SOADR SOFCMT 000102R 000042R ~Rm~= mmR SPOINT 000032R SPSIZ = 08004~ ~n. ~U: ml Ull 274 un ml UU un m. 281 316. 292 2°A 232t 23411 234# HI' m ml 21 234. ~Uil m mm m Hil 185 234t 238 243. 283 244 262 23411 ~UI un 23tl 34 H4 ~3~ 222 nn m# ml m 18~f 00006:R SVR4 8888hM U~J ~r 8881m 3H1 m ~~~~OR 218 MACYll 30A(1052) 12-oCT-78 16:23 PAGE 13 CROSS REFERENCE TABLE -- IISER SYMBOLS 234 SVRI 8888m 000052R mR W = 880 8OlDR 342 2 ~9' 0 000224R OFD YECTOR HI iU nr m ml START ~m SYSCNT 330 2~4 ~d 8 moN ~m 329 mi m m slssm nth 8 sma mE 8888m 319 SEQ 0010 m! ~~~iEg~~{~ll SI~!~~T~~~RII~~~ MODULE HSCS$ ~A&~11R~~l~lg~~)TA~liO:!-~~KR1~t~~oL~ACE 12 188 189 190 m* 193 Hi" 235. un 235" 240* ~!h 183 208 225 m. SEQ 0011 210 341 211 212 213 214 ~~:~Eg~~{fl1 SI~!~~T:~~R~r~~~ HODULF. ~~l~G ggg~A~~ • AOS. 000000 000624 ERRORS DETECTED: f3t: 239* 000 001 0 DEPAULT GLOBALS GENERATED: 0 :fiB~¥f'~fBtE~/;qL~~~bAg~M=DOXCOM,XCBAEO gg~ET~~~D~ATl~: l{l=~AJES) ~a8~~lR~~~~~~~~)TA~lEO~~-J~ERl:i~:OL~AGE 14 SEQ 0012
Home
Privacy and Data
Site structure and layout ©2025 Majenko Technologies